Introduction to Sonoma Cutrer

Before diving into the specifics of the wine’s taste, it’s essential to understand the background of Sonoma Cutrer. Founded in 1981 by Brice Cutrer Jones, the winery quickly gained recognition for its Chardonnay and Pinot Noir. However, it’s the Chardonnay that has always been at the forefront, with Sonoma Cutrer becoming synonymous with high-quality, California-style Chardonnay. The winery’svineyards, primarily located in the Russian River Valley and Sonoma Coast, benefit from the cool, maritime climate that allows for slow and even ripening of the grapes, a crucial factor in the development of the wine’s complex flavor profile.

Climate and Vineyard Practices

The unique climate and meticulous vineyard practices play a significant role in shaping the flavor of Sonoma Cutrer Chardonnay. The Russian River Valley, with its combination of foggy mornings, warm afternoons, and cool evenings, creates an ideal environment for Chardonnay grapes. This climatic condition allows for a BALANCE between acidity and ripeness, contributing to the wine’s refreshing acidity and rich, fruity flavors. Furthermore, Sonoma Cutrer’s commitment to sustainable farming practices ensures that the vineyards are healthy and thriving, which in turn, enhances the quality and complexity of the grapes.

Impact of Terroir on Flavor

The concept of terroir, which encompasses the soil, climate, and environmental conditions of the vineyard, has a profound impact on the flavor of Chardonnay. In the case of Sonoma Cutrer, the terroir of the Russian River Valley and Sonoma Coast imparts a distinctive character to the wine. The soil, which ranges from sandy loams to clay loams, contributes minerality and depth, while the cool climate preserves the natural acidity of the grapes, resulting in a wine that is both full-bodied and refreshing.

Tasting Notes of Sonoma Cutrer Chardonnay

So, what does Sonoma Cutrer Chardonnay taste like? The flavor profile is complex and multi-layered, offering a rich and satisfying drinking experience. Upon the first sip, the wine greets the palate with flavors of ripe apple, pear, and hints of citrus, underscored by a creamy texture that is both luxurious and refined. As the wine opens up, notes of vanilla, caramel, and subtle oak emerge, adding depth and warmth without overpowering the fruit. The finish is long and satisfying, with a crisp acidity that leaves the palate feeling clean and refreshed.

Aging and Oak Influence

The aging process, which includes a combination of French and American oak barrels, plays a critical role in the development of Sonoma Cutrer Chardonnay’s flavor profile. The oak imparts a subtle complexity, with hints of spice, toast, and a velvety smoothness that complements the wine’s natural fruitiness. The winemakers at Sonoma Cutrer carefully balance the oak influence to ensure that it enhances, rather than overpowers, the inherent qualities of the grapes.

Pairing Sonoma Cutrer Chardonnay

Given its rich and full-bodied nature, Sonoma Cutrer Chardonnay is an excellent pairing for a variety of dishes. It complements seafood, particularly lobster and scallops, with its citrus and mineral notes cutting through the richness of these foods. The wine also pairs well with roasted chicken, creamy sauces, and a variety of cheeses, thanks to its acidity and the nuances of oak aging. For those who prefer vegetarian options, rich and earthy dishes like mushroom risotto or roasted vegetable tart can find a perfect match in Sonoma Cutrer Chardonnay.

What is the best way to serve Sonoma Cutrer Chardonnay?

To fully appreciate the flavors and aromas of Sonoma Cutrer Chardonnay, it’s essential to serve it at the right temperature. The ideal serving temperature for Chardonnay is between 45°F and 55°F, which allows the wine’s flavors and aromas to unfold slowly. Serving the wine too cold can mask its flavors, while serving it too warm can make it taste flat and uninteresting. It’s also important to use a high-quality wine glass that is designed specifically for Chardonnay, as this will help to enhance the wine’s aromas and flavors.

When serving Sonoma Cutrer Chardonnay, it’s also a good idea to decant the wine or swirl it in the glass to release its aromas and flavors. This simple step can make a significant difference in the overall drinking experience, allowing the wine’s complex flavors to emerge and unfold. Can Sonoma Cutrer Chardonnay be aged, and if so, for how long?

Sonoma Cutrer Chardonnay is a high-quality wine that can be aged for several years, although its optimal drinking window will depend on the specific vintage and storage conditions. Generally, Sonoma Cutrer Chardonnay can be aged for 2-5 years, during which time it will continue to evolve and develop its flavors and aromas. The wine’s acidity and tannins will slowly soften, revealing a more complex and nuanced flavor profile. However, it’s essential to store the wine properly in a cool, dark place to preserve its quality and prevent premature oxidation.

When aging Sonoma Cutrer Chardonnay, it’s crucial to monitor its development and drink it when it reaches its optimal maturity. The wine’s flavor profile will change over time, with the oak influence becoming more subtle and the fruit flavors becoming more integrated. As the wine ages, it will also develop a more complex and nuanced aroma, with notes of honey, caramel, and toasted nuts.
